Musical Clubs Concert Saturday.

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The last concert of the Musical Clubs to be given under this year's leaders, will be held in Whitney Hall, Brookline, at 8.15 o'clock next Saturday. Reserved seats, at $1.50 for the first six rows and $1 for the remainder of the house, may be obtained at Hayman's at Coolidge's Corner, Young and Brown's in Brookline, and from G. R. Jones 1G., 6 Holyoke place.
